The Braindead Techcast Ep. 26: school’s us on the SXSWi that Jolie O’Dell missed

Steven and I are joined tonight by our long-lost hosting buddy Mark ‘Rizzn’ Hopkins tonight as he discusses how his SXSWi experience differed greatly from Jolie O’Dell’s, and why he wonders what she was really up to during the show.
We also turn briefly to this constantly trumped up story about Gowalla and Foursquare being locked in a cage match. Mark presents some really interesting real life case studies of why all of this location stuff is a bunch of hot air.
A brief mention of Mark’s fanboy moment upon meeting Leo Laporte … can’t say as I blame him.
